What is a virtual math teacher?

A Virtual Math Teacher is an educator who teaches math courses online rather than in a traditional classroom setting. They use various digital platforms to deliver lessons, assign homework, and communicate with students. Virtual Math Teachers may work for online schools, tutoring services, or as independent contractors, and often use video calls, interactive whiteboards, and educational software to support learning. The role requires strong math knowledge, excellent communication skills, and proficiency with technology.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a virtual math teacher?

To thrive as a Virtual Math Teacher, you need a solid understanding of math concepts, teaching credentials (such as state certification), and experience in curriculum development. Familiarity with online learning platforms, virtual whiteboards, and educational software like Zoom or Google Classroom is typically required. Strong communication, patience, and the ability to engage students remotely are standout soft skills in this role. These skills are crucial for effectively delivering math instruction, maintaining student engagement, and supporting diverse learners in a virtual environment.

What are common challenges faced by virtual math teachers and how can they be overcome?

Virtual Math Teachers often encounter challenges such as maintaining student engagement, managing diverse learning paces, and ensuring clear communication in an online environment. To address these, teachers can use interactive tools, varied instructional methods, and frequent check-ins to keep students involved. Additionally, leveraging online resources and regular feedback helps tailor instruction to individual needs, while collaborating with colleagues and parents supports student success. Staying flexible and proactive with technology also plays a key role in overcoming these challenges.

Position Summary
Universal Banker's are passionate - they want nothing more than to offer customers (and potential customers) a banking experience that will delight and surprise while answering all incoming customer calls and inquiries to the bank. They provide information in response to inquiries and requests via telephone or email about account maintenance, products, and services.
A Virtual Center Universal Banker's responsibilities include:
  • Answer incoming calls, by the third ring, and emails professionally with a Customer Obsession attitude while following the retail non-negotiables of customer experience. A smile should be detected in your voice!
  • Operate and properly handle customer inquiries through an Interactive Teller Machine (ITM).
  • Provide information or make appropriate referrals in response to external and internal inquiries about bank wide products and services.
  • Opening, closing and performing maintenance on accounts.
  • Building relationships with customers by identifying needs and offering solutions.
  • Providing accurate information to customers based on product and service knowledge and understanding of the banking industry.
  • Offer Electronic Banking (Online, Mobile, Bill Pay, Banker on the Go), Phone-A-Bank and Online Account Origination support.
  • Participating in training and development programs.
  • Upholding the Bank's image through a professional presence.
  • Complying with all applicable policies, laws, and regulations.
  • Performing additional clerical duties such as offering support through a service help desk for internal and external business partners.
  • Regular attendance is required
  • Other activities, duties or responsibilities that are required of the employee may be assigned.
